The predicament Adoke found herself though is not exclusive to her, because even in the Bible days, there were those God-fearing children who found themselves in a similar situation.

One was Jonathan, the son of king Saul.

Because he refused refused to obey or support his dad's wicked plans against God's servant David, who had done him no evil, His father called him "son of the perverse rebellious woman", and even cast a javelin at him to assassinate him. 1 Samuel 19:4-5, Samuel 20:30-33.

However regardless of the threats or attempt made on his life by his dad, he couldn't be intimidated, as he didn't succumb to his dad's demands. Instead he would do everything to save David's life from the hands of his evil father, including exposed the father's evil plans. 1 Samuel 20:12-13

Today Jonathan is regarded as hero in Israel despite having a man they reckon as as an evil king as his dad, because what he did to save David life from the hands of his evil dad, as David who was called a man after God's heart, went on become the greatest king in the nation's history before the coming of Jesus.
